Transaction 753a331978f562dfd7aa57b267db125e68e08b82f32e8f83e9a8c9558cffb9b0

2 Input
2 Outputs
  • 753a331978f562dfd7aa57b267db125e68e08b82f32e8f83e9a8c9558cffb9b0:0
  • value  945211
    address  1E33dKB5JEs9x2y6aJym4zpCT6znXqM8uV
  • 753a331978f562dfd7aa57b267db125e68e08b82f32e8f83e9a8c9558cffb9b0:1
  • value  39960000
    address  13FyXKzcwPpN2779hexb3fF6KSNViTNm7v